kernel: delete Linux 5.4 config and patches
As the upcoming release will be based on Linux 5.10 only, remove all kernel configuration as well as patches for Linux 5.4. There were no targets still actively using Linux 5.4. Signed-off-by: Daniel Golle <daniel@makrotopia.org> (cherry picked from commit 3a14580411adfb75f9a44eded9f41245b9e44606)

-Subject: [PATCH] can: flexcan: add CAN wakeup function for i.MX8
-
-The System Controller Firmware (SCFW) is a low-level system function
-which runs on a dedicated Cortex-M core to provide power, clock, and
-resource management. It exists on some i.MX8 processors. e.g. i.MX8QM
-(QM, QP), and i.MX8QX (QXP, DX).
-
-SCU driver manages the IPC interface between host CPU and the
-SCU firmware running on M4.
-
-For i.MX8, stop mode request is controlled by System Controller Unit(SCU)
-firmware.
-
